3.1.2.4 Datum Fields

Any datum fields in a command generally contain data to be sent to the module, usually specified by a position field bit map. In some commands (when data are received from a module instead) no datum fields are required in the command itself but the position field bit map is still used to specify the order that data are returned in the command’s response. In either case, the order bits are set (to

1)in the position field bit map (highest channel # to lowest channel#, left to right) is the order these datum fields are received or sent.

Each datum field may be variable in length, whether part of the command itself or the command’s response. In its most common format, a datum begins with a space character (‘ ’), and is followed by an optional sign, decimal digits, and a decimal point, as needed (e.g., ‘ -vv.vvvvvv’). For other formats it may be a hex digit string or pure binary number.
